Longacre Square Partners ("LSP") is expanding its New York team with a Vice President/Senior Vice President of Media Relations. In this role, the VP or SVP will provide high-touch strategic media relations counsel to LSP’s clients that include blue-chip public companies and investors. The VP/SVP will work across LSP’s practice areas, which include corporate affairs, investor relations, M&A and strategic transactions, shareholder activism, litigation, crisis, investment management, and event-driven and special situations.
The ideal candidate brings a strong network of media relationships across both print and broadcast, with a track record of placing and managing complex stories with top-tier, trade and local journalists. The VP/SVP will lead media relations strategy and execution for normal-course corporate announcements, earnings cycles and executive positioning programs as well as for high-stakes activism campaigns, leadership transitions, IPOs, corporate crises and transformations, legal disputes and transactions.

About the Role
The ideal VP/SVP will have:
- 8+ years’ experience in public relations/communications, government affairs, finance, journalism or related industry. Experience in a PR agency or in-house communications role is preferred
- Extensive media relations experience and direct contacts at key financial news outlets
- A deep understanding of the financial markets
- Excellent written and verbal communications skills
- A strong team player with experience managing and mentoring junior colleagues
- A skilled project manager with extreme attention to detail and exceptional organizational skills
- A proactive leader who thrives in a fast-paced environment and can operate with autonomy
In this role at LSP, you will lead the day-to-day media relations strategy and execution across multiple client accounts with responsibilities that will include:
- Advise clients on communications strategy, messaging and tactics aligned with their business objectives and target audiences
- Develop customized media plans, proactively pitch and place exclusives, coordinate media interviews and serve as a client spokesperson, when appropriate
- Engage reactively with reporters to manage sensitive inquiries and mitigate risk, including around litigation, crises and other transformative periods
- Build integrated communications plans and customized executive positioning and brand building strategies and know how to develop an effective communications program for CEO-level profile raising
- Cultivate and maintain strong relationships with reporters, editors, anchors and producers at top-tier, trade and local outlets
- Prep executives for interviews and speaking engagements, lead media training sessions and staff in-person media interviews
- Write client materials, including press releases, bylines, talking points, Q&As, messaging/narrative frameworks, presentations and web/social content
- Track media coverage and deliver competitive analysis, benchmarking and whitespace opportunities against key peers
- Serve as a manager and mentor to junior colleagues, providing regular feedback, reviewing materials and motivating the team to deliver the strongest possible work product
- Develop new business proposals and presentations and leverage network to source new client opportunities
